The story of Carl T Miller began in 1910 in Bartholomew, Indiana. In 1920, Carl T Miller resided in Muncie Ward 3, Delaware, Indiana, USA. In 1930, Carl T Miller resided in Muncie, Muncie, Delaware, Indiana, USA. Carl T Miller married Dorothy E Benson, and had children including Joy Ann Miller. Carl T Miller passed away in 1989 in Muncie, Delaware County, Indiana, United States of America.
